Outdoor drain clearing services involve removing debris, dirt, and obstructions from the underground drainage systems that direct water away from a property. These services typically include inspecting the drainage pipes, using specialized tools such as drain snakes or high-pressure water jets, and clearing out blockages that can cause water to back up or overflow. Proper drainage is essential for preventing water accumulation that can lead to property damage, mold growth, or unsightly pooling around the yard. Homeowners can contact local contractors who specialize in outdoor drain clearing to ensure their drainage systems remain functional and free of obstructions.
This service helps solve common problems like clogged or slow-draining outdoor drains, which often result from leaves, dirt, silt, or small debris entering the system over time. Blockages can cause water to back up into yards, seep into basements, or damage landscaping. In addition, outdoor drain clearing can address issues caused by invasive tree roots infiltrating pipes, which can lead to cracks or complete blockages. Regular maintenance or prompt clearing can prevent these issues from worsening, helping to avoid costly repairs and maintain proper water flow during heavy rain or snowmelt.

The overview below groups typical Outdoor Drain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Brunswick,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ine drain clearing jobs in Brunswick, OH generally range from $250 to $600. Many minor clog removal projects fall within this middle range, depending on the complexity of the blockage and accessibility.
Moderate Projects - Larger or more involved drain cleaning services, such as clearing multiple drains or addressing recurring issues, often c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for homes with extensive drainage systems needing thorough maintenance.
Major Repairs - Significant drain issues, including broken or collapsed pipes requiring extensive work, can range from $1,200 to $3,500.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ically involving more complex diagnostics and repairs.
Full Replacement - Complete drain or pipe replacement in the Brunswick area may cost $3,500 to $8,000 or more, especially for larger properties or complicated installations. Such projects are less frequent but necessary in severe cases or aging infrastructure.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es outdoor drains to clog? Outdoor drains can become blocked by leaves, dirt, debris, and small objects that wash into the system during storms or yard work.
How can I tell if my outdoor drain is clogged? Signs of a clog include standing water, slow draining areas, or unpleasant odors near the drain site.
What methods do local contractors use to clear outdoor drains? They typically use high-pressure water jetting, mechanical augers, or manual removal to clear obstructions effectively.
Are there preventive steps to reduce outdoor drain clogs? Regularly removing debris from around the drain and installing protective covers can help prevent blockages.
